用户,角色,权限常用实现方法
数据库表形式
|
用户表 | |||
|
用户编号 |
用户名 |
密码 |
角色编号 |
|
1 |
用户1 |
8888 |
1 |
|
角色表 | |
|
角色编号 |
角色名 |
|
1 |
角色1 |
|
编号 |
功能 |
父编号 |
URL |
|
1 |
图书管理 |
0 |
App/admin/11.jsp |
|
2 |
图书校对 |
1 |
App/admin/12.jsp |
|
3 |
图书调配 |
1 |
App/admin/13.jsp |
|
4 |
图书注销 |
1 |
App/admin/14.jsp |
|
5 |
删除图书 |
1 |
App/admin/15.jsp |
|
6 |
数据备份 |
0 |
Backup.do |
|
7 |
权限设置 |
0 |
App/admin/16.jsp |
|
8 |
部门管理 |
0 |
App/admin/17.jsp |
|
角色权限对应表 | |||
|
编号 |
角色编号 |
功能编号 |
权限 |
|
1 |
1 |
1 |
Y |
|
2 |
1 |
2 |
Y |
|
3 |
1 |
3 |
Y |
|
4 |
1 |
4 |
Y |
|
5 |
1 |
5 |
N |
|
6 |
1 |
6 |
N |
|
7 |
1 |
7 |
N |
|
8 |
1 |
8 |
N |
本文介绍了一种基于用户、角色及权限的管理系统设计方案,通过数据库表实现不同角色对特定功能的访问控制。主要包括用户表、角色表、功能表以及角色权限对应表的设计细节。
1315

被折叠的 条评论
为什么被折叠?



